HOUSTON (AP) — HOUSTON (AP) — Amplify Energy Corp. (AMPY) on Monday reported a loss of $38.1 million in its first quarter.
On a per-share basis, the Houston-based company said it had a loss of 93 cents. Earnings, adjusted for non-recurring costs, were 13 cents per share.
The oil and gas company posted revenue of $37.5 million in the period.
Amplify Energy shares have climbed 20% since the beginning of the year. In the final minutes of trading on Monday, shares hit $5.50, a rise of 90% in the last 12 months.
